How do I exclude the Title row in a table?
I am going to resurrect this old question. I have a tool on my palette that I have pointed to the custom table for our keynotes that does not include a title row, but it keeps including the title row upon insertion into a drawing. How can I set the source style or tool to not include the title row??? The tool in ADT 2006 worked just fine.
(Sorry, OldCrab, but deleting the title row every time the table is inserted is the last option I want to have to train my team to do - they (and I) don't care for a "one step forward 1/2 step to the side" solution.)

I just went to one of my schedules, and this worked. I'm not sure if it will work upon insertion from a palette, but you can try it out.
Edit the table style. Then, go to the layout tab. Where it says table title, make it blank. That makes the title and the outlines for it disappear.
***edit*** I just created a quick schedule, deleted the title, and made a tool. When I inserted it, it still had the title deleted, so it works.
